Maintenance / Re: Enterprise 64 dead
« Last post by neurox on 2024.May.01. 14:24:05 »Small, fruitless update:
Just tested with a couple of other brand new CPUs from a trusted supplier, as well as with the myriad of EPROMs I made while testing with Zozo a while back.
Same result - black and white bars. If I remove one memory chip, I get black and red bars. Another, and I get black and green bars. No sound.
CPUs tested:
- Zilog Z84C0006PEG (original)
- Zilog Z84C0006PEG (brand new)
- Zilog Z84C0010PEC (brand new)
ROMs tested:
- EXOS 2.1
- "TEST1"
- "TEST2"
- "REGTEST"
- "VRAM"
- "VRAM TEST"
(I seem to recall one of them being the beep-test)
Memory chips are KM4164B-12-227C.
